aroma is roasted malty, fresh cucumber, a bit of a boozy note, hints of a nutty barley wine with complexity, also faint notes that very subtly hint nuances that i might find in a quad. Mostly barley wineish though. The barrelling is not dominating in any way, only subtly hinted at. aroma is very well rounded and soft, even with the boozy note in there.
poured clear brown to dark brown with a light brown head that didn't last super long, but was not fizzy.
flavor is really really good barleywine, then add licorice and woody notes, and fainter notes from roasted malts. end is quite roasted malty and everlasting - so end is more imp stoutish than many big imp stouts. but the beginning is like a great barley wine. nutty, slightly caramelly, some roasted malts, some various notes from wood.. the beer flavor seems to stand in the middle between english style strong barley wine and american style super hevy imperial stout. Fantastic sipper.

batch2, 2021 version. "Imperial Stout" Tasted oct 11, 2025
dkk 540 in kihoskh.
initial aroma of dark caramel, then after that, coconut and dark chocolate, dark tofffe, chocolate dessert. a bit too much dark caramel and chocolate dessert for my preferences.
pours thick and black, settles with a dark brown head that soon fizzles out.
flavor is quite sweet, vanilla, toblerone chocolate bar, lingering dark caramelly flavor in the background, as well as barrel notes, bourbon, slightly smoked notes. i think the vanilla and the coconut sort of drowns out the roasted malts and the notes from the wood, making the beer just overly sweet and a bit unbalanced. also the dark caramelly note doesn't really fit well in - i would have preferred a roasted malty note instead.
very sweet one. complex if you take away a few layers.

pours clear brown, settles brown with a light brown head.
aroma is very barley wineish, with lots of subtle nuances and notes, but still a very full bodied toasted bready malty toffee like base. the aroma is not boozy, more like velvety but not sweet and not indicating lots of added flavors. super nice aroma, super nice barley wine.
flavor is more all over the place than aroma, and is more like a quad than like a barley wine. i get wood, raisins, yeasty notes, roasted raisins (if that is a thing) dried apple with skin, muesli, extremely complex, mostly resembling a quad. fairly well balanced but with the roughness you could get from a quad - but surprisingly non-brutal, you never get to notice the 12% alc.
